Have you tried repairing the Office installation (via Windows Control Panel > Programs > Programs & Features > Microsoft Office (version) > Change > Repair)?

Have you tried running Word in safe mode (i.e. hold down the Ctrl key while starting Word)? If that improves things, you most likely have an addin that's responsible for the performance hit.

Have you tried clearing the contents of the temporary storage folder used by Word (typically C:\Users\%Username%\AppData\Local\Temp)? Close all Office Application before doing so.
